The Types of Austrian Driver's Licenses

Before diving into the application process, it is necessary to understand the various kinds of driver's licenses available in Austria:

License CategoryDescriptionMinimum Age
AMotorcycle license24 (or 20 with A2)
BAutomobile license18
CTruck license21
DBus license24
BETowing license18
C1Light truck license18
D1Minibus license21

Steps to Obtain an Austrian Driver's License

The process of getting an Austrian driver's license involves a number of crucial steps:

1. Identify Eligibility

The primary step is to determine if the candidate is qualified for a driver's license based upon their age, citizenship, and residency status. Foreign residents might require to offer extra documents.

2. Choose the Right License Category

Selecting the proper license category based upon your driving needs is essential. For example, if you plan to drive a bike, you would require to obtain an A classification license.

3. Total a Driver's Education Course

Enrollment in a certified driving school is normally needed. The course integrates theoretical knowledge with practical driving guideline.

4. Pass the Theoretical Exam

Upon completion of the driving course, prospects must pass a theoretical examination that evaluates their understanding of traffic guidelines, road signs, and safe driving practices.

5. Practical Driving Test

After passing the theoretical test, prospects must show their driving abilities in a useful driving test monitored by an official inspector.

6. Submit Required Documents

At the end of the testing, candidates need to submit numerous files, consisting of:

  • A valid identification file (passport or nationwide ID)
  • Proof of residency in Austria
  • Medical certificate verifying physical fitness to drive
  • A recent biometric image
  • Verification of completed driver education

7. Pay the Fees

8. Get the License

When all requirements are fulfilled and costs are paid, candidates will receive their Austrian driver's license. The process usually takes a couple of weeks from the time of application.

Cost Breakdown

To offer candidates a concept of the expenses involved, here is a simplified table of possible expenses connected with acquiring a driver's license in Austria:

ItemEstimated Cost (in Euros)
Driving School Tuition1,500 - 3,500
Theoretical Exam Fee50 - 100
Dry Run Fee100 - 250
Medical Certificate50 - 100
License Issuance Fee30 - 50

Note: Costs may differ depending upon the area and particular driving school.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Can I utilize my foreign driver's license in Austria?

Yes, tourists can use their foreign driver's license alongside an International Driving Permit (IDP) for up to six months. However, residents should exchange their foreign driver's license for an Austrian one after this period.

2. What files do I need to attend to the application?

Typically, candidates need to supply individual identification, proof of residency, a medical certificate, a biometric picture, and proof of finished driver education.

3. What takes place if I fail the theoretical or useful exam?

You can retake the examination; nevertheless, you might be needed to pay the exam cost again. It is advised to thoroughly prepare before attempting the retest.

4. Are there any age restrictions for various license categories?

Yes, each license category has specific age requirements. For circumstances, a standard traveler cars and truck license (Category B) requires an applicant to be a minimum of 18 years of ages.

5. For how long is the Austrian driver's license legitimate?

Standard Austrian driver's licenses are generally legitimate for 15 years. After this duration, license holders need to restore their license.
